94 year old James E. Fenton of Sims passed away at 9:15pm on July7th 2020 at Wabash Christian Village. James E. Fenton was born on March 16th 1926 to Oscar Fenton and Nora Johnson in Sims.  He married Doris Talbert on October 4, 1946.  He was a veteran of the US Navy.  He was a member of the Hopewell Cemetery Board and the Berry School Board.  James was a member of the Sims Congregational Church where he served as a Deacon.  He was a past Road Commissioner of Arrington Township.

He is survived by 4 sons James Leon Fenton of Johnsonville, Lavon Fenton of Sims, Herb Fenton of Fairfield, RaGene Fenton of Sims.  He is also survived by 12 Grandchildren and numerous Great Grandchildren and nieces and nephews.  He was preceded in death by his parents, brothers and sisters and numerous nieces and nephews.

 

Cremation rites have been accorded and the Richardson Funeral Home of Wayne City. There will be no formal service.
